Output 9267096f8d0df7a84b5b0f55f35b74e1c51666852edfba8e5dfd3036b8d54589:3

value
1867400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e7b36b7b77e057759cb36184d253badf662361 OP_EQUAL
address
3E5ciJHHfq32pTpkBZ4aJPFGkR2Xdx6368
transaction
9267096f8d0df7a84b5b0f55f35b74e1c51666852edfba8e5dfd3036b8d54589
confirmations
278689
spent
true